
然而,在某些特定情境下,我们可能需要取消或删除已计划或已执行的数据库备份任务
这些情境包括但不限于:存储空间紧张、备份策略调整、误操作导致的重复备份等
尽管取消数据库备份看似简单,但实际操作中必须小心谨慎,以避免数据丢失或系统不稳定
本文将详细探讨如何高效且安全地取消数据库备份,涵盖不同数据库管理系统(DBMS)的通用步骤与注意事项,确保您在执行此操作时既专业又安心
一、理解取消备份的含义与风险 首先,明确“取消备份”的含义至关重要
取消备份通常指的是停止当前正在进行的备份作业、删除已完成的备份文件或更改备份计划以排除特定任务
这一过程需权衡两大风险:一是误删重要备份导致数据无法恢复,二是频繁取消可能影响数据库的完整性和性能
二、评估需求与制定计划 在动手之前,务必进行全面的需求评估: 1.确认原因:明确为何需要取消备份,是因为存储空间不足、策略变更还是其他紧急原因? 2.影响分析:评估取消备份对数据安全、业务连续性和系统性能的影响
3.备份策略回顾:检查现有的备份策略,确保取消操作不会破坏整体的数据保护框架
4.制定计划:基于评估结果,制定详细的取消备份计划,包括时间表、责任人、回滚方案等
三、针对不同DBMS的取消步骤 不同DBMS(如MySQL、PostgreSQL、Oracle、SQL Server等)在取消备份方面的具体操作有所差异,但基本遵循相似的逻辑流程
以下分别介绍: MySQL/MariaDB MySQL和MariaDB通常使用`mysqldump`工具进行逻辑备份,或使用`mysqlbackup`(MariaDB)进行物理备份
- 取消正在进行的mysqldump:可以通过终止相关进程来实现
使用`ps aux | grep mysqldump`找到进程ID,然后用`kill -9 但需注意,这可能导致备份文件不完整
- 删除已创建的备份文件:直接删除文件系统中的备份文件即可,如`rm /path/to/backup/file`
- 修改备份计划:如果使用了cron作业来定期执行备份,编辑crontab文件删除或注释掉相关行
PostgreSQL
PostgreSQL使用`pg_dump`进行逻辑备份,`pg_basebackup`进行物理备份
- 取消pg_dump或`pg_basebackup:同样可以通过终止进程来实现,使用ps和kill`命令
删除备份:直接删除文件
- 调整自动备份配置:如果使用pgAgent(PostgreSQL的作业调度器)或系统cron作业,修改相应的配置文件或crontab
Oracle
Oracle数据库备份通常涉及RMAN(Recovery Manager)工具
- 取消RMAN备份:使用`RMAN> cancel`命令尝试取消当前正在进行的备份作业 注意,并非所有情况下都能成功取消
- 删除备份集和镜像文件:使用`RMAN> delete`命令删除不再需要的备份
- 调整备份策略:在RMAN配置文件中更新备份计划,或在操作系统的cron作业中调整
SQL Server
SQL Server使用SQL Server Management Studio(SSMS)或T-SQL脚本进行备份管理
- 取消备份作业:在SSMS中,找到SQL Server Agent作业,右键点击要取消的备份作业,选择“禁用”或“删除”
删除备份文件:手动删除文件系统中的备份文件
- 修改维护计划:在SSMS的维护计划中,编辑或删除相应的备份任务
四、注意事项与最佳实践
1.备份前验证:在执行任何取消操作前,确认备份文件是否已成功完成且有效 必要时,可以先进行一次恢复测试
2.日志记录:详细记录取消备份的原因、时间、操作及结果,便于日后审计和问题追踪
3.权限控制:确保只有授权的管理员才能执行取消备份的操作,防止误操作
4.冗余备份:在可能的情况下,保持至少一份冗余备份,以防万一
5.监控与报警:建立备份作业的监控机制,设置报警阈值,及时发现并解决备份过程中的问题
6.文档化:编写详细的操作文档,包括取消备份的步骤、常见问题解决方法等,供团队成员参考
五、结论
取消数据库备份是一项需要谨慎对待的任务,它直接关系到数据的安全性和系统的稳定性 通过细致的评估、周密的计划、正确的操作步骤以及严格的监控与记录,我们可以有效地管理这一过程,确保在必要时能够安全、高效地取消不必要的备份任务,同时维护数据保护的整体框架不受影响 无论是MySQL、PostgreSQL、Oracle还是SQL Server,遵循上述指南,您将能够更加自信地处理数据库备份管理的挑战,为企业的数据安全保驾护航
5大理由:为何拒绝直接访问备份数据库
轻松指南:如何取消数据库备份操作
服务器系统备份导出全攻略
服务器备份至NAS失败:排查原因与解决方案指南
远程MySQL数据库定时备份指南
电力行业数据库备份方案报价揭秘
企业人才备份:成本控制策略揭秘
服务器备份至NAS失败:排查原因与解决方案指南
远程MySQL数据库定时备份指南
阿里云MySQL数据库备份导出指南
SQL备份导入新数据库教程
【技术指南】03版服务器备份全攻略:确保数据安全无忧
PL/SQL指南:恢复Oracle数据库备份技巧
数据库备份至桌面指南
SQL2000数据库备份导入指南
SQL数据库:备份与清除实战指南
服务器崩溃危机!如何确保关键文件安全备份?
服务器备份MySQL数据库下载指南
高效策略:定时远程备份数据库指南